What is known about Nobara's state are the following:
- Nitta's little brother said he treated Nobara, but she had no pulse, didn't breathe. Not much time has passed since she received the fatal attack, so he said that it's not 0% that she could recover, but Yuuji shouldn't get his hopes up. - Yuuji asked Megumi about Nobara after Shibuya, what happened to her. Megumi didn't say anything, only his eyes were shown, looking kind of sad. Yuuji clenched his fist and replied that he understands. - Recently Yuuji brought up the potential of Hana replacing Nobara, but that one could be interpreted in multiple ways. The manga leans towards she is dead with hints, but refuses to outright say she is dead, therefore her return indeed remains a possibility. |
